Understanding Windows in DoorsWindows in doors, often referred to as "door lights" or "glazed doors," are glass panes integrated into a door's structure. These windows can differ in size and design, ranging from little panels to large, full-length areas. The glass can be clear, frosted, or tinted, permitting homeowners to personalize their doors according to their choices.

Considerations for Installing Windows in DoorsWhile adding windows to doors offers unique benefits, homeowners should think about numerous factors before making a choice:
Security: Choose tempered or laminated glass to enhance security and sturdiness.
Energy Efficiency: Look for doors with insulated windows to decrease energy loss.
Maintenance: Assess the ease of cleansing and upkeep, specifically if picking decorative or intricate designs.
Building regulations: Always examine regional structure regulations to make sure compliance when setting up new doors.
Design Compatibility: Select a style that aligns with the home's overall architectural style.
Regularly Asked Questions (FAQs)1. Are windows in doors energy-efficient?
Yes, many contemporary doors with windows are manufactured with energy-efficient materials. Double or triple glazing can considerably lower heat transfer, making them appropriate for numerous climates.
**2. What materials are typically utilized for doors with windows?Common materials consist of wood, fiberglass, and steel. Each offers various levels of resilience, upkeep, and insulation.
